INGREDIENTS
- 6 tablespoons butter
- 2 pounds carrots, peeled and cut into equal size pieces
- 1/2 cup GHOSTWOOD
- 4 tbsp honey
- 1/2 cup water
- Salt and pepper
- Pinch of cayenne pepper, or red pepper flakes, optional
- 1 tsp chopped fresh thyme
INSTRUCTIONS
- Melt butter in a nonstick skillet over medium high heat.
- When the butter gets foamy, add the carrots. Reduce heat to medium and cook for about 3-4 minutes, stirring often.
- Remove pan from heat. Add Ghostwood. Place pan back on burner, and cook for about 2 minutes.
- Add water and honey.
- Bring to a boil, reduce heat to medium and cook for about 15 minutes, stirring frequently until a thick glaze forms and carrots deepen in color. Remove from heat.
- Add salt and pepper to taste. Add a pinch of cayenne or red pepper flakes if desired. Then sprinkle with thyme.
